8.8 Additive Inverse :
The additive inverse of 8.8 is -8.8.
This means that when we add 8.8 and -8.8, the result is zero:
8.8 + (-8.8) = 0
Additive Inverse of a Decimal Number
For decimal numbers, we simply change the sign of the number:
- Original number: 8.8
- Additive inverse: -8.8
To verify: 8.8 + (-8.8) = 0
